Digital identity verification is transforming patient onboarding in clinical trials by streamlining processes, enhancing data integrity, and ensuring regulatory compliance. It addresses challenges such as manual document review, identity verification, and adherence to stringent regulations like HIPAA, which are traditionally time-consuming and error-prone.
